What is form utility?Form utility if the process of increasing the attractiveness of a product to a group of consumers by altering its physical appearance.5. Define and differentiate the following: process manufacturing, assembly process, continuous process, and intermittent process.Process manufacturing physically or chemically changes material, assembly process put together components, continuous process process turns out finished goods over time by long production runs, and intermittent process involved a short production run and he frequent changing of machines to make different product. 6. What do you call the integration of CAD and CAM?The linking of CAD and CAM is computer integrate manufacturing CIM. 7. What is the difference between MRP and ERP?MRP is a computer based operation management system that used sales forecast to make sure that needed parts and materials are available at the right time and place.ERP Enterprise resource planning combines the computerized function of all decisionand subsidiaries of the firm such as finances material requirement of planning, humanresources, and order fulfillment.8. What is just-in-time inventory control?Just in time inventory control requires suppliers to deliver parts and materials just in time to go out the assembly line so they don’t have to be stored in the warehouse and lose money.9. What are Six Sigma quality, the Baldrige Award, ISO 9000, and ISO 14000?Six Sigma quality sets standard at just 3.4 defects per million opportunities and defects potential problems before they occur. The baldrige award is when companies can apply awards for things for in these areas such as manufacturing, services, small businesses, non-profit/government, education, and healthcare. ISO 9000 is the common name given to quality management and assurance standards. While ISO 14000 is a collection of the best practices for managing an organization’s impact on the environment. 10.
